Haworthia ‘Savanna’ is a cultivar, not a naturally occurring species. It’s a compact, slow‑growing succulent in the Haworthia (now Haworthiopsis) group, known for its thick, triangular, serrated leaves, usually dark to medium green with subtle white spotting or banding. It forms a tight rosette and stays small, making it popular for indoor collections. Prefers bright indirect light.
-
Water sparingly.
-
Let soil dry completely between waterings.
